About

Jinghua Fan is a scholar working on Plant Science, Pollution and Water Science and Technology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jinghua Fan has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Plant Science, 7 papers in Pollution and 5 papers in Water Science and Technology. Recurrent topics in Jinghua Fan's work include Heavy metals in environment (6 papers), Chromium effects and bioremediation (3 papers) and Plant Micronutrient Interactions and Effects (3 papers). Jinghua Fan is often cited by papers focused on Heavy metals in environment (6 papers), Chromium effects and bioremediation (3 papers) and Plant Micronutrient Interactions and Effects (3 papers). Jinghua Fan coll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Philippines. Jinghua Fan's co-authors include Hairu Chen, Yunyue Wang, Shisheng Yang, Hei Leung, Zhu You-yong, Paul Teng, Christopher C. Mundt, Yan Li, Jianbing Chen and Zonghua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Journal of Hazardous Materials and Chemosphere.
